Transcribed Image Text:Yeasts are able to produce high internal
concentrations of glycerol to counteract the
osmotic pressure of the surrounding media.
Suppose that the of yeast cells are placed in
an aqueous solution containing 4% Sodium
Chloride solution by weight; the solution
density is 1.02 g/mL at 25°C
MW of Glycerol: 92.09 g/mol
R: 0.0805 L.atm/mol.K
